Keith Urban's Management Team Departure: A Surprising Career Move

Country music star Keith Urban has recently made a significant change in his career by parting ways with his entire management team, including longtime manager Gary Borman. This decision has surprised many in the country music industry, as Urban has been with Borman for over two decades. The split is said to be amicable, with sources indicating that Urban's management team departure is partly due to Borman's upcoming retirement. Despite this change, Urban is currently on tour promoting his latest album "High and A(Live)."
